What are AI Content Writing Tools?

Forget basic predictive text. Modern AI content writing tools sit between raw language models and your publishing CMS, turning rough creative briefs into technical, publication-ready drafts. You're getting an operational shortcut for editorial teams that need speed without publishing garbage.

Good AI writing software handles the background grunt work-scoring keywords, dissecting competitor SERPs, and formatting raw text on the fly. Hand off the research and outline assembly to the software so your writers can spend their energy on original reporting and actual editing.

10 Best AI Writing Tools for Content Writers

Picking the right tech stack comes down to your daily workflow and content volume. Here are the standout AI writing tools for content writers dominating editorial workflows this year:

1. Claude

Got a 3,000-word technical whitepaper? Claude holds context across massive documents without losing the thread or sounding like an instruction manual. Its prose flows naturally, making it the top choice when you need sophisticated argument structures instead of basic listicles.

2. ChatGPT

The undisputed baseline for content writing automation. Build your own custom GPTs with specific editorial rules, or trigger Research Mode to dig up obscure industry data before outlining your next piece.

3. Jasper 

When a ten-person team needs one coherent brand voice, Jasper wins. Upload style guides and sample articles so the engine never drifts off-brand during high-volume campaign pushes.

4. Surfer AI

Strictly built for organic search visibility. It evaluates real-time competitor pages and scores your draft on keyword density and search intent as you write.

5. Writesonic 

Search is shifting toward generative answers. Writesonic optimizes copy for both traditional SERPs and AI citation engines while pushing clean HTML directly to your WordPress CMS.

6. Copy.ai 

Long-form blog posts aren't its primary strength. Reach for this platform when you need thirty punchy ad variants, email landing pages, or high-converting sales sequences in under two minutes.

7. Anyword 

Stop guessing which headline will get clicks. Anyword grades your copy against real-world performance metrics before you spend a single dollar on distribution.

8. Grammarly 

The industry standard among AI editing tools for writers. It catches awkward sentence transitions, passive voice bloat, and subtle punctuation errors without ruining your natural cadence.

9. Sudowrite

Built originally for fiction, savvy SEO content writers use it to craft compelling storytelling intros and break out of dry, encyclopedic writing habits.

10. Rytr 

If you just need a low-cost assistant to beat writer's block and generate simple outlines, Rytr delivers solid value without enterprise bloat.

How to Find the Best AI Writing Software?

The following steps will help you to find the best AI writing software:

1. Check CMS Integrations

A great generator is useless if you waste hours copy-pasting code between browser tabs. Look for native plugins that sync with WordPress or Webflow.

2. Test Voice Customization

Feed the system three of your best articles. If the generated output still sounds like generic AI prose, drop the app immediately.

3. Verify Research Features

Clean prose doesn't compensate for hallucinated statistics. Pick platforms that cite live sources and let you verify claims against real search results.

How to use AI tools for content writing?

Never prompt them to write an entire article in one go. Give the engine a detailed persona, provide concrete factual bullets, and generate the draft section by section so you maintain editorial control.
